Problème avec la commande "Chr()" sur mon PC

Résolu
mastere30 Messages postés 35 Date d'inscription mercredi 16 juillet 2003 Statut Membre Dernière intervention 29 janvier 2016 - 13 juin 2004 à 12:57
mastere30 Messages postés 35 Date d'inscription mercredi 16 juillet 2003 Statut Membre Dernière intervention 29 janvier 2016 - 9 août 2004 à 09:24
Bonjour tlm,

j'ai une application VBA-Word développée par mes soins au travail. En voulant la reprendre à la maison, en passant sur un "Chr(10)" ou 11, il me dit que la bibliothèque est introuvable. Toutes les références que j'ai au travail sont également trouvées et utilisées à la maison. Quand je vais une nouvelle macro à la maison avec cette commande, pas de problème. Mais impossible de faire tourner mon applic du travail à la maison.
Seule et grosse différence entre mon PC du travail et celui de la maison est que au travail, je suis sur office2000 et à la maison sur Office2003. Si l'application aurait été développée sur le 2003 et qu'elle ne fonctionnerait pas sur le 2000, je pourrais comprendre, mais là, c'est l'inverse.

Est-ce que quelqu'un aurait un solution à me donner ou l'explication du pourquoi du comment?

Merci pour votre aide...

MasterE30

[mailto:mastermomo@hotmail.com mailto:mastermomo@hotmail.com]

4 réponses

c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
13 juin 2004 à 13:03
Salut mastere30
Connais pas trop 2000 ni 2003, mais le Chr doit être "universel", comprends pas trop.
Essaye de remplacer Chr par Chr$

Vala
Jack
3
mastere30 Messages postés 35 Date d'inscription mercredi 16 juillet 2003 Statut Membre Dernière intervention 29 janvier 2016
9 août 2004 à 09:24
J'ai enfin trouvé ma réponse par pur hasard. Il s'agit bel et bien d'une référence, mais je pense qu'il s'agit d'un bug Microsoft car comme l'a dit Jack, le Chr$ est universel.

Explication :

Ma macro fait effectivement référence au Client Oracle afin de passer une petite requète SQL sur ma base de donnée (au job). Par contre, si je le prennais sur mon PC portable (Oracle non-installé), du fait que la référence restait présente dans la Macro, il pêtait les plombs sur le Chr$ (d'où mon avis du Bug). Pour résoudre le problème, je n'ai fais que d'installer la *.dll d'Oracle sur mon Portable (sans installation du client qui n'y est pas utile), mais rien que le fait que ma macro y trouve la DLL recherchée, cela m'a résolu le problème.

Merci pour votre aide...

MasterE30

[mailto:mastermomo@hotmail.com mailto:mastermomo@hotmail.com]
3
cs_rene38 Messages postés 1858 Date d'inscription samedi 29 juin 2002 Statut Membre Dernière intervention 17 octobre 2013 11
13 juin 2004 à 17:55
Bonjour
Vs voir dans Projet => Références et vérifie qu'il ne manque rien.
0
mastere30 Messages postés 35 Date d'inscription mercredi 16 juillet 2003 Statut Membre Dernière intervention 29 janvier 2016
14 juin 2004 à 13:41
Re,

alors, le Chr$ n'a pas meilleure résultat. Les références ne divergent que sur les versions, par exemple la Ref à Microsoft Excel Forms, au travail c'est la 9.0 et à la maison la 11.0. Sinon toutes les références sont juste et cochées.

Merci pour votre aide...

MasterE30

[mailto:mastermomo@hotmail.com mailto:mastermomo@hotmail.com]
0
Rejoignez-nous